Key Responsibilities
- Develop and oversee revenue and pipeline forecasting models, presenting regular updates to the executive team regarding revenue and pipeline performance.
- Establish key performance indicators (KPIs), dashboards, and reports to measure sales funnel efficiency and overall go-to-market effectiveness.
- Collaborate with financial leadership to define revenue-focused objectives and key results (OKRs) while providing insights into go-to-market performance.
- Partner with finance to formulate pricing strategies that maximize revenue potential and customer lifetime value.
- Collaborate with Sales, Finance, and People leadership to devise commission structures and quota allocations that align incentives with performance.
- Lead the strategic roadmap for system enhancements, focusing on stability, data integrity, scalability, and process improvement.
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ives aimed at enhancing pipeline generation, customer lifecycle management, and retention across go-to-market teams.
- Facilitate effective communication regarding system updates and process modifications to all relevant stakeholders.
- Design and implement sales processes, including core operational metrics and business cadences.
- Supervise the Deal Desk function, ensuring streamlined deal management and enhanced operational efficiency.
- Work with administrators to optimize Salesforce and Marketo for improved data quality and process consistency.
- Serve as a liaison among Sales, Marketing, Finance, and Customer Success to align all go-to-market teams in revenue generation efforts.
- Develop training resources, playbooks, and materials to boost team productivity and performance.
- Build and lead a high-performing Revenue Operations team, fostering professional growth, skill enhancement, and mentorship.
- A minimum of 7 years of experience in Revenue or Sales Operations, ideally in SaaS, software, or technology sectors.
- Proficiency in Salesforce and a comprehensive understanding of enterprise sales and marketing tools.
- Strong analytical capabilities to transform complex data into actionable insights.
- Demonstrated ability to influence and collaborate with cross-functional teams.
- A practical, adaptable mindset suited to a fast-paced work environment.
- Outstanding communication and prioritization skills.
- Experience in a fast-paced, hyper-growth startup environment is preferred.
- Proven track record in building and developing high-performing Revenue Operations teams.
- Candidates located in Mountain/Pacific time zones are preferred, with the ability to support a remote workforce across various time zones.
